Eingana is the great Mother Snake of the Aboriginal Australian cosmology recorded in the western Arnhem Land region. She is not merely a serpent but the living body from which the land, water, plants, animals, and human beings emerged. In the Creation Time — the epoch Aboriginal English calls the Dreaming — she moved beneath the surface of the world, raised hills and watercourses, and gave birth to all life. Where she rests, water collects; where she travels, the country remembers her shape in rivers, rocks, and springs.
